- Co‑design
The EPS technical team reviews the customer’s needs, gathers data and sets clear goals. Thanks to our engineering experience and modeling software, we develop concepts that are already optimized for feasibility, cost, and performance. Early evaluations of the plastic polymers give us a complete picture of the part’s technical and aesthetic outcome. This step is essential because it allows us to launch the project without a lot of revisions and potential issues.
- Mechanical development and DFM analysis
This is where the design work gets real. Structural simulations are integrated from the start. DFM analysis (Design for Manufacturing) helps us predict how the component behaves under load, identify weak points, and refine shapes and materials.
- Functional and aesthetic prototyping
Once the model is validated, we can produce prototypes using pilot tooling or 3D additive manufacturing. Prototypes help us check ergonomics and functionality. These technologies are also ideal for small batches or variable customized projects.
- Production
When the project moves into production, our mold workshop and molding department step in. With our in house setup, we manage different processes and adapt to the required volumes and project specifications.
- Testing and validation
Tools and samples undergo specific tests to validate each part internally. The quality team checks that every component meets the tolerances and specifications defined during the design phase, ensuring a consistent, reliable, ready‑to‑use result. The technical team can then meet again to review the outcomes and suggest improvements. Thanks to our six adjacent facilities and flexible production capabilities, we can respond quickly to market needs while maintaining high quality standards.
- Finishing and assembly
Every product is completed with attention to detail: surface finishing, required treatments and final assembly.
